About Peter A. Wilderer

Peter A. Wilderer is a scholar working on Pollution, Industrial and Manufacturing Engineering, Environmental Engineering, Water Science and Technology and Building and Construction, having authored 148 papers that have together received 5.4k indexed citations. Recurring topics across this work include Wastewater Treatment and Nitrogen Removal (72 papers), Constructed Wetlands for Wastewater Treatment (18 papers), Microbial Fuel Cells and Bioremediation (16 papers), Anaerobic Digestion and Biogas Production (14 papers), Microbial Community Ecology and Physiology (11 papers), Membrane Separation Technologies (10 papers), Water Treatment and Disinfection (10 papers) and Wastewater Treatment and Reuse (6 papers). The work is most often cited by research in Pollution (3.6k citations), Industrial and Manufacturing Engineering (1.4k citations), Water Science and Technology (1.6k citations), Environmental Engineering (1.1k citations) and Building and Construction (922 citations). Peter A. Wilderer has collaborated with scholars based in Germany, United States and Denmark. Frequent co-authors include Eberhard Morgenroth, Robert L. Irvine, Martina Hausner, Mark C.M. van Loosdrecht, Joseph J. Heijnen, William G. Characklis, N. Schwarzenbeck, Stefan Wuertz, Alexander Hendriks and J. J. Beun. Their work appears in journals such as Water Science & Technology, Water Research, Applied and Environmental Microbiology, Journal of Environmental Science and Health Part A and Journal of Microbiological Methods.
